The Ultimate Guide to Nail Health: Understanding Nail Types, Services, and Proper Care

Your nails are more than just a beauty statement; they are an essential indicator of your overall health. Understanding the different types of nails, recognizing signs of healthy versus unhealthy nails, and knowing the best services and care routines can make all the difference. Whether you're looking to strengthen weak nails or maintain naturally strong ones, this guide will help you make the best choices for your nail care routine.

Types of Nails and Their Characteristics

Every person has a unique nail type, and understanding yours can help determine the best care and treatments. Here are the most common nail types:

1. Normal Nails

  • Smooth surface with a consistent color

  • Strong and flexible

  • No ridges, discoloration, or peeling

  • Minimal breakage or splitting

Recommended Services:

  • Classic Manicure & Pedicure

  • Gel Manicure for a glossy, long-lasting finish

  • Dip Powder for added strength without excessive thickness

Care Tips:

  • Keep nails trimmed and shaped regularly

  • Apply cuticle oil daily to maintain hydration

  • Use a strengthening base coat to prevent breakage

2. Brittle or Weak Nails

  • Prone to breakage and peeling

  • Lack of moisture and flexibility

  • Can be caused by frequent exposure to water, harsh chemicals, or deficiencies

Recommended Services:

  • Bio Gel or Liquid Gel for added reinforcement

  • Paraffin Manicure to deeply hydrate and strengthen

  • Short Acrylic Nails for durability

Care Tips:

  • Use a nail strengthener with keratin or biotin

  • Wear gloves when using cleaning products

  • Avoid excessive exposure to water

3. Soft or Thin Nails

  • Easily bendable and lack structural integrity

  • May be due to genetics, excessive buffing, or overuse of nail polish remover

Recommended Services:

  • Dip Powder to add protective layers without damage

  • Gel X Extensions for a natural yet sturdy look

  • Protein-Based Nail Treatments to encourage thickness

Care Tips:

  • Avoid excessive filing and buffing

  • Strengthen nails with calcium-enriched polish

  • Consume foods rich in vitamins B and E

4. Dry and Peeling Nails

  • Layers of the nail plate flake off

  • Often caused by dehydration, exposure to cold weather, or harsh nail products

Recommended Services:

  • Collagen Manicure to deeply nourish nails

  • Hydrating Nail Wraps to restore moisture

  • Cuticle Oil Treatments for ongoing hydration

Care Tips:

  • Apply a rich hand and nail cream daily

  • Avoid alcohol-based hand sanitizers

  • Drink plenty of water for internal hydration

5. Ridged or Uneven Nails

  • Vertical ridges are common with aging

  • Horizontal ridges may indicate an underlying health issue

  • Uneven nail texture may be caused by improper nail care

Recommended Services:

  • Gentle Buffing with a nourishing nail treatment

  • Strengthening Gel Polish for an even surface

  • Regular Manicure Maintenance to promote smooth growth

Care Tips:

  • Use a ridge-filling base coat before applying polish

  • Gently buff nails but avoid excessive pressure

  • Take biotin supplements to support healthy nail growth

6. Yellow or Discolored Nails

  • May be due to frequent polish use, smoking, or fungal infections

  • Can signal vitamin deficiencies or health concerns

Recommended Services:

  • Professional Nail Detox Treatment

  • Whitening Nail Soak for discoloration removal

  • Antifungal Treatment if needed

Care Tips:

  • Give nails a break from polish occasionally

  • Use a lemon and baking soda soak for natural whitening

  • Ensure proper nail hygiene to prevent infections

How to Maintain Healthy Nails

Regardless of your nail type, the following care routines will help keep your nails strong, smooth, and healthy:

Hydrate: Apply cuticle oil daily and drink plenty of water.
Protect: Wear gloves when cleaning or using chemicals.
Strengthen: Use nail hardeners with keratin or calcium.
Avoid Overuse of Acrylics & Gels: Give your nails time to recover between applications.
Maintain a Balanced Diet: Incorporate biotin, protein, and omega-3 fatty acids for stronger nails.
Choose Non-Toxic Nail Products: Avoid polishes with formaldehyde, toluene, and DBP.
Visit a Professional Salon Regularly: Proper maintenance ensures optimal nail health and beauty.

Your nails deserve the best care, and choosing the right services tailored to your nail type will ensure they remain strong and beautiful. Whether you're dealing with brittle, soft, peeling, or discolored nails, professional treatments combined with a consistent at-home routine can work wonders.
